21st June 2007

 

This Saturday night, TNA Wrestling returns with "iMPACT" on Bravo 2 at 10pm with the aftermath of the "Slammiversary" Pay-Per-View event as TNA begins the road to the July "Victory Road" spectacular! The following is a preview of what you’ll see on the broadcast:

 

NEW TNA WORLD HEAVYWEIGHT CHAMPION KURT ANGLE TO APPEAR ON "iMPACT!"

At "Slammiversary", Olympic gold medalist Kurt Angle won the King Of The Mountain match to become the new TNA World Heavyweight Champion. The newly crowned titleholder is scheduled to appear this week on iMPACT! Who will challenge Angle for the World Title at July's "Victory Road" Pay-Per-View? Thanks to Jim Cornette, we’re about to find out!

 

TNA MANAGEMENT DIRECTOR JIM CORNETTE TO MAKE A HUGE ANNOUNCEMENT REGARDING JULY’S VICTORY ROAD!

TNAwrestling.com has learned that this week on iMPACT, TNA Management Director Jim Cornette plans to make a huge announcement regarding the main event of the July "Victory Road" Pay-Per-View spectacular. According to sources, Cornette will introduce a "new concept" for the main event and has informed all four TNA champions – World Champion Kurt Angle, Tag Team Champions Team 3D and X Division Champion Jay Lethal – that they are expected to be on hand for the announcement. What plans does Cornette have planned for the main event at "Victory Road" on Sunday 15th July? Tune in to iMPACT this week to find out!

 

TAG TEAM MATCH: "THE WAR MACHINE" RHINO & ERIC YOUNG VS. ROBERT ROODE & "COWBOY" JAMES STORM

Also signed for this week is a tag team bout featuring Rhino teaming up with the newly-freed Eric Young to take on Eric’s former boss Robert Roode along with "Cowboy" James Storm. Will Roode take out his frustrations on Young after losing to him at Slammiversary? Will Rhino GORE his way past Roode and Storm in this tag team bout? Watch it unfold this week on iMPACT!

 

”WILDCAT” CHRIS HARRIS VS. RAVEN OF SEROTONIN

It will be a big test for "Wildcat" Chris Harris this week on iMPACT as he's scheduled to face off against former World Champion and the leader of Serotonin – Raven! After his tremendous effort during the King Of The Mountain Match at "Slammiversary", can Harris continue to climb the ladder to the World Title in TNA, or will Raven and his army stop the Wildcat's momentum? Tune in and find out!

 

Plus, you’ll see exclusive footage from "Slammiversary" as well as appearances by your favorite TNA superstars including new X Division Champion Jay Lethal, TNA World Tag Team Champions Team 3D, Christian Cage, AJ Styles, Abyss, the TNA Knockout babes and many more![/Quote]

Spoilers:

 

Credit: pwinsider.com

 

Jim Cornette came to the ring and announced that there is no rest for the weary after Slammiversary as they are on the way to Victory Road. Cornette introduces all four TNA champion wrestlers and brings them up to the ring. He announces "The Match of Champions" will headline Victory Road with TNA champion Kurt Angle & X-Division champion Jay Lethal vs. TNA Tag Team champions Team 3D with all the titles on the line and the person getting the win capturing the championship of the person he defeats. If Team 3D is defeated, the person who pins them gets to pick his partner. Cornette then announced that over the next three weeks, all of the titles will be defended so if they are lost, the new champion would enter the match. Kurt Angle gets on the mic and asks where his celebration for winning the World title is. He begins giving an acceptance speech as champion. Cornette tells Angle that there is no celebration because he has to compete in the ring. He says that the hardest thing isn't getting the belt, but retaining it. Cornette announces Lethal vs. Samoa Joe vs. Chris Sabin later tonight. Joe comes out on one of the stages.

 

*James Storm & Robert Roode defeated Eric Young & Rhino after Storm pinned Rhino following Jackie Moore's interference. After the match, Rhino throws a beer bottle left in the ring at Storm, who is leaving. He shoves Young down and throws a tantrum, throwing chairs in the ring and attacking the announce table physically.

 

*A throne was set up by the heel entranceway, but whatever the purpose of it was, was not explained to the live crowd in Orlando.

 

*Chris Harris pinned Raven. Kaz was not with the rest of Serotonin when they came to the ring with Raven. When Havoc and Martyr interfered, Kaz came out, and got involved, clotheslining Raven, which led directly into the finish. On the screen from backstage, Christian Cage addresses Harris. Cage says that he's the type of guy that people want to wrestle so they can tell their grandchildren about it. He claims Harris cost him the title at Slammiversary and they'll meet in the ring sometime in the future. Cage stop as someone enters his locker room, the screen goes black with the idea that someone went after Cage backstage.

 

*Cage is thrown into the Impact Zone by Abyss. They brawl towards the ring. Abyss grabs a barbed wire baseball bat. Tomko and AJ Styles hit the ring for the save. They work over Abyss. Abyss makes a comeback, giving Tomko a big boot and Styles a clothesline, sending both out of the ring. In the midst of all that, Cage escaped and ran away.

 

*Samoa Joe defeated Chris Sabin & TNA X-Division champion Jay Lethal to win the X-Division title after pinning Sabin with the musclebuster. :Lethal went for the elbow but was shoved off by Sabin. Joe grabbed Sabin off the top and nailed the finisher. No sign of Sonjay Dutt or Kevin Nash.

 

*Jim Cornette announces next week Kurt Angle will defend against Rhino and Christian Cage.[/Quote]
